Section 1: Understanding the Complexities of Hypertension
Identifying the Root Causes
Hypertension is not a one-size-fits-all condition. Understanding the underlying causes—whether genetic, lifestyle-related, or secondary to other medical conditions—is the first step in effective management. The program delves into detailed case studies that highlight the importance of personalized treatment plans. For instance, a case study involving a patient with resistant hypertension revealed the need for a multi-faceted approach, including lifestyle modifications and a combination of medications.
Practical Insights
- Risk Factor Analysis: Learn to identify and mitigate risk factors such as obesity, smoking, and high sodium intake.
- Diagnostic Tools: Master the use of ambulatory blood pressure monitoring and home blood pressure monitoring for accurate diagnosis.
